## Startup Overview

This system normalizes multi-chain digital asset flows into standard accounting ledgers. It ingests raw transaction data from diverse blockchains and automatically maps fragmented wallet activities into clean, double-entry records. Financial controllers use the software to sync decentralized treasury data directly into existing enterprise financial systems.

Finance teams managing digital asset portfolios struggle to reconcile unstandardized on-chain data. Existing methods rely on manual accounting teams executing line-by-line spreadsheet reconciliations, causing delayed close cycles and persistent reporting errors. The software eliminates this manual data wrangling by instantly standardizing token transfers, staking yields, and protocol fees.

Unlike alternative tools such as Cryptio or Bitwave that force data into rigid templates, the ingestion layer is strictly schema-agnostic. It accepts any raw blockchain data structure and dynamically maps unknown transaction types to standard accounting rules. The system also discards fixed software licenses, charging customers solely on an outcome-priced basis per settled transaction.

## Startup Top Risks

**Risks**:
- Severity: existential · Description: Major ERP platforms like NetSuite or QuickBooks restrict third-party API write access for digital assets or enforce incompatible proprietary ledgering schemas. · Mitigation Status: unmitigated
- Severity: high · Description: The compute cost required for schema-agnostic ingestion on high-volume chains outpaces the revenue generated from outcome-based pricing per settled transaction. · Mitigation Status: in-progress
- Severity: high · Description: Frequent unannounced RPC schema changes on newer L2 chains cause the ingestion engine to silently miscategorize ledger entries and destroy audit trust. · Mitigation Status: in-progress
- Severity: moderate · Description: Enterprise finance teams reject the variable outcome-based pricing model in favor of the predictable flat-rate SaaS subscriptions offered by competitors. · Mitigation Status: unmitigated
- Severity: low · Description: Manual accounting teams unionize or create internal procurement blockades against automated multi-chain reconciliation tools to protect headcount. · Mitigation Status: unmitigated
